Generated by TestNG with ReportNG at 22:49 PDT on Friday 15 July 2022
root@ed1b7dd8a1b3 / Java 17.0.2 (Private Build) / Linux 4.14.281-212.502.amzn2.x86_64 (amd64)

Offline Messages: Testing message delivery reliability related to stream resumption and resource conflict - #4262

Suites · Log Output

Test duration : 106.529s

Passed Tests
tigase.tests.server.offlinemsg.TestOfflineMessageDeliveryAfterSmResumptionTimeout
testMessageDeliveryReliabilityChatWithResumptionAndWithFullJid 1.319s
2022-07-15 22:50:30 |

2022-07-15 22:50:30 | null / [TestClass name=class tigase.tests.server.offlinemsg.TestOfflineMessageDeliveryAfterSmResumptionTimeout]

2022-07-15 22:50:30 | ------------------------------------

2022-07-15 22:50:30 | [Mutex] waiting for: [message:cb0918b8-869b-41e5-ad86-372aab03bb2e]

2022-07-15 22:50:30 | [Mutex] received everything.

2022-07-15 22:50:30 |


===== simulation of connection failure


2022-07-15 22:50:30 |


===== sending dummy message so client will discover it is disconnected (workaround)


2022-07-15 22:50:30 |


===== sending message to look for


2022-07-15 22:50:31 |


===== reconnecting client (resumption of stream or binding using same resource)


2022-07-15 22:50:31 |


===== broadcasting presence


2022-07-15 22:50:31 | [Mutex] received everything.

2022-07-15 22:50:31 | [Mutex] isItemNotified: message:956663c8-9199-48a8-ac8b-4920578555fd :: true

testMessageDeliveryReliabilityChatWithResumptionAndWithFullJidAndDelay 3.324s
2022-07-15 22:50:32 |

2022-07-15 22:50:32 | null / [TestClass name=class tigase.tests.server.offlinemsg.TestOfflineMessageDeliveryAfterSmResumptionTimeout]

2022-07-15 22:50:32 | ------------------------------------

2022-07-15 22:50:32 | [Mutex] waiting for: [message:3bcd6980-a7b6-4cca-b13b-133aa0857f44]

2022-07-15 22:50:32 | [Mutex] received everything.

2022-07-15 22:50:32 |


===== simulation of connection failure


2022-07-15 22:50:32 |


===== sending dummy message so client will discover it is disconnected (workaround)


2022-07-15 22:50:32 |


===== sending message to look for


2022-07-15 22:50:33 |


===== reconnecting client (resumption of stream or binding using same resource)


2022-07-15 22:50:35 |


===== broadcasting presence


2022-07-15 22:50:35 | [Mutex] received everything.

2022-07-15 22:50:35 | [Mutex] isItemNotified: message:58a7f91b-5900-462f-ab35-f35b90e3807f :: true

testMessageDeliveryReliabilityChatWithResumptionAndWithoutFullJid 1.317s
2022-07-15 22:50:36 |

2022-07-15 22:50:36 | null / [TestClass name=class tigase.tests.server.offlinemsg.TestOfflineMessageDeliveryAfterSmResumptionTimeout]

2022-07-15 22:50:36 | ------------------------------------

2022-07-15 22:50:36 | [Mutex] waiting for: [message:a626d22b-98fc-4e5c-a421-8b8650099f67]

2022-07-15 22:50:36 | [Mutex] received everything.

2022-07-15 22:50:36 |


===== simulation of connection failure


2022-07-15 22:50:36 |


===== sending dummy message so client will discover it is disconnected (workaround)


2022-07-15 22:50:36 |


===== sending message to look for


2022-07-15 22:50:37 |


===== reconnecting client (resumption of stream or binding using same resource)


2022-07-15 22:50:37 |


===== broadcasting presence


2022-07-15 22:50:37 | [Mutex] received everything.

2022-07-15 22:50:37 | [Mutex] isItemNotified: message:7144b1ba-af84-4745-99eb-880b3c59d973 :: true

testMessageDeliveryReliabilityChatWithResumptionAndWithoutFullJidAndDelay 3.313s
2022-07-15 22:50:38 |

2022-07-15 22:50:38 | null / [TestClass name=class tigase.tests.server.offlinemsg.TestOfflineMessageDeliveryAfterSmResumptionTimeout]

2022-07-15 22:50:38 | ------------------------------------

2022-07-15 22:50:38 | [Mutex] waiting for: [message:93b7d6a7-3b00-4209-9519-3d05173596d2]

2022-07-15 22:50:38 | [Mutex] received everything.

2022-07-15 22:50:38 |


===== simulation of connection failure


2022-07-15 22:50:38 |


===== sending dummy message so client will discover it is disconnected (workaround)


2022-07-15 22:50:38 |


===== sending message to look for


2022-07-15 22:50:39 |


===== reconnecting client (resumption of stream or binding using same resource)


2022-07-15 22:50:41 |


===== broadcasting presence


2022-07-15 22:50:41 | [Mutex] received everything.

2022-07-15 22:50:41 | [Mutex] isItemNotified: message:4479ba02-fd2c-43a2-9474-50c45355019d :: true

testMessageDeliveryReliabilityChatWithoutResumptionAndWithFullJid 1.318s
2022-07-15 22:50:42 |

2022-07-15 22:50:42 | null / [TestClass name=class tigase.tests.server.offlinemsg.TestOfflineMessageDeliveryAfterSmResumptionTimeout]

2022-07-15 22:50:42 | ------------------------------------

2022-07-15 22:50:42 | [Mutex] waiting for: [message:ccfadd37-666d-40b6-88d0-443dd845e2db]

2022-07-15 22:50:42 | [Mutex] received everything.

2022-07-15 22:50:42 |


===== simulation of connection failure


2022-07-15 22:50:42 |


===== sending dummy message so client will discover it is disconnected (workaround)


2022-07-15 22:50:42 |


===== sending message to look for


2022-07-15 22:50:43 |


===== reconnecting client (resumption of stream or binding using same resource)


2022-07-15 22:50:43 |


===== broadcasting presence


2022-07-15 22:50:43 | [Mutex] received everything.

2022-07-15 22:50:43 | [Mutex] isItemNotified: message:b09f9274-64b0-4828-8396-420497d9a5a9 :: true

testMessageDeliveryReliabilityChatWithoutResumptionAndWithFullJidAndDelay 3.308s
2022-07-15 22:50:44 |

2022-07-15 22:50:44 | null / [TestClass name=class tigase.tests.server.offlinemsg.TestOfflineMessageDeliveryAfterSmResumptionTimeout]

2022-07-15 22:50:44 | ------------------------------------

2022-07-15 22:50:44 | [Mutex] waiting for: [message:91a34ff3-da52-4b70-bb17-29b96a6f1812]

2022-07-15 22:50:44 | [Mutex] received everything.

2022-07-15 22:50:44 |


===== simulation of connection failure


2022-07-15 22:50:44 |


===== sending dummy message so client will discover it is disconnected (workaround)


2022-07-15 22:50:44 |


===== sending message to look for


2022-07-15 22:50:45 |


===== reconnecting client (resumption of stream or binding using same resource)


2022-07-15 22:50:47 |


===== broadcasting presence


2022-07-15 22:50:47 | [Mutex] received everything.

2022-07-15 22:50:47 | [Mutex] isItemNotified: message:b4408e8c-52e1-4920-9fa4-11beaac79b1e :: true

testMessageDeliveryReliabilityChatWithoutResumptionAndWithoutFullJid 1.350s
2022-07-15 22:50:48 |

2022-07-15 22:50:48 | null / [TestClass name=class tigase.tests.server.offlinemsg.TestOfflineMessageDeliveryAfterSmResumptionTimeout]

2022-07-15 22:50:48 | ------------------------------------

2022-07-15 22:50:48 | [Mutex] waiting for: [message:67bce1c7-e368-4978-9a6b-0613f799ba37]

2022-07-15 22:50:48 | [Mutex] received everything.

2022-07-15 22:50:48 |


===== simulation of connection failure


2022-07-15 22:50:48 |


===== sending dummy message so client will discover it is disconnected (workaround)


2022-07-15 22:50:48 |


===== sending message to look for


2022-07-15 22:50:49 |


===== reconnecting client (resumption of stream or binding using same resource)


2022-07-15 22:50:49 |


===== broadcasting presence


2022-07-15 22:50:49 | [Mutex] waiting for: [message:8c9c0815-0017-4713-95af-cf67f44888c6]

2022-07-15 22:50:49 | [Mutex] received everything.

2022-07-15 22:50:49 | [Mutex] isItemNotified: message:8c9c0815-0017-4713-95af-cf67f44888c6 :: true

testMessageDeliveryReliabilityChatWithoutResumptionAndWithoutFullJidAndDelay 61.227s
2022-07-15 22:50:50 |

2022-07-15 22:50:50 | null / [TestClass name=class tigase.tests.server.offlinemsg.TestOfflineMessageDeliveryAfterSmResumptionTimeout]

2022-07-15 22:50:50 | ------------------------------------

2022-07-15 22:50:50 | [Mutex] waiting for: [message:17482381-839d-4abc-98ac-f22aeb890a3c]

2022-07-15 22:50:50 | [Mutex] received everything.

2022-07-15 22:50:50 |


===== simulation of connection failure


2022-07-15 22:50:50 |


===== sending dummy message so client will discover it is disconnected (workaround)


2022-07-15 22:50:50 |


===== sending message to look for


2022-07-15 22:50:51 |


===== reconnecting client (resumption of stream or binding using same resource)


2022-07-15 22:50:53 |


===== broadcasting presence


2022-07-15 22:50:53 | [Mutex] waiting for: [message:e53d8fc8-a7fa-4952-a168-92848e28ba9b]

2022-07-15 22:51:51 | [Mutex] waiting for: [message:e53d8fc8-a7fa-4952-a168-92848e28ba9b]

2022-07-15 22:51:51 | [Mutex] received everything.

2022-07-15 22:51:51 | [Mutex] isItemNotified: message:e53d8fc8-a7fa-4952-a168-92848e28ba9b :: true

testMessageDeliveryReliabilityWithResumptionAndWithFullJid 1.295s
2022-07-15 22:51:52 |

2022-07-15 22:51:52 | null / [TestClass name=class tigase.tests.server.offlinemsg.TestOfflineMessageDeliveryAfterSmResumptionTimeout]

2022-07-15 22:51:52 | ------------------------------------

2022-07-15 22:51:52 | [Mutex] waiting for: [message:f4f1a668-333d-4eb1-a0c1-a6a780b4edc8]

2022-07-15 22:51:52 | [Mutex] received everything.

2022-07-15 22:51:52 |


===== simulation of connection failure


2022-07-15 22:51:52 |


===== sending dummy message so client will discover it is disconnected (workaround)


2022-07-15 22:51:52 |


===== sending message to look for


2022-07-15 22:51:53 |


===== reconnecting client (resumption of stream or binding using same resource)


2022-07-15 22:51:53 |


===== broadcasting presence


2022-07-15 22:51:53 | [Mutex] received everything.

2022-07-15 22:51:53 | [Mutex] isItemNotified: message:f44b2394-c48b-4e25-895c-835c8b4be76d :: true

testMessageDeliveryReliabilityWithResumptionAndWithFullJidAndDelay 3.296s
2022-07-15 22:51:54 |

2022-07-15 22:51:54 | null / [TestClass name=class tigase.tests.server.offlinemsg.TestOfflineMessageDeliveryAfterSmResumptionTimeout]

2022-07-15 22:51:54 | ------------------------------------

2022-07-15 22:51:54 | [Mutex] waiting for: [message:d9969645-3c63-4ad0-943d-b84fdbd4c647]

2022-07-15 22:51:54 | [Mutex] received everything.

2022-07-15 22:51:54 |


===== simulation of connection failure


2022-07-15 22:51:54 |


===== sending dummy message so client will discover it is disconnected (workaround)


2022-07-15 22:51:54 |


===== sending message to look for


2022-07-15 22:51:55 |


===== reconnecting client (resumption of stream or binding using same resource)


2022-07-15 22:51:57 |


===== broadcasting presence


2022-07-15 22:51:57 | [Mutex] received everything.

2022-07-15 22:51:57 | [Mutex] isItemNotified: message:b1d30989-ab68-400d-b251-fbca7bf7c7f1 :: true

testMessageDeliveryReliabilityWithResumptionAndWithoutFullJid 1.296s
2022-07-15 22:51:58 |

2022-07-15 22:51:58 | null / [TestClass name=class tigase.tests.server.offlinemsg.TestOfflineMessageDeliveryAfterSmResumptionTimeout]

2022-07-15 22:51:58 | ------------------------------------

2022-07-15 22:51:58 | [Mutex] waiting for: [message:dfffebcc-bbf0-45f2-8085-e9a94d5c591b]

2022-07-15 22:51:58 | [Mutex] received everything.

2022-07-15 22:51:58 |


===== simulation of connection failure


2022-07-15 22:51:58 |


===== sending dummy message so client will discover it is disconnected (workaround)


2022-07-15 22:51:58 |


===== sending message to look for


2022-07-15 22:51:59 |


===== reconnecting client (resumption of stream or binding using same resource)


2022-07-15 22:51:59 |


===== broadcasting presence


2022-07-15 22:51:59 | [Mutex] received everything.

2022-07-15 22:51:59 | [Mutex] isItemNotified: message:e9d41540-535f-43cd-8665-8739abd9ca35 :: true

testMessageDeliveryReliabilityWithResumptionAndWithoutFullJidAndDelay 3.299s
2022-07-15 22:52:00 |

2022-07-15 22:52:00 | null / [TestClass name=class tigase.tests.server.offlinemsg.TestOfflineMessageDeliveryAfterSmResumptionTimeout]

2022-07-15 22:52:00 | ------------------------------------

2022-07-15 22:52:00 | [Mutex] waiting for: [message:b61bae30-32e8-46aa-a5e2-d97a27cecf57]

2022-07-15 22:52:00 | [Mutex] received everything.

2022-07-15 22:52:00 |


===== simulation of connection failure


2022-07-15 22:52:00 |


===== sending dummy message so client will discover it is disconnected (workaround)


2022-07-15 22:52:00 |


===== sending message to look for


2022-07-15 22:52:01 |


===== reconnecting client (resumption of stream or binding using same resource)


2022-07-15 22:52:03 |


===== broadcasting presence


2022-07-15 22:52:03 | [Mutex] received everything.

2022-07-15 22:52:03 | [Mutex] isItemNotified: message:16cbafba-f3ff-4dd4-9ea0-621253b66b3a :: true

testMessageDeliveryReliabilityWithoutResumptionAndWithFullJid 1.319s
2022-07-15 22:52:04 |

2022-07-15 22:52:04 | null / [TestClass name=class tigase.tests.server.offlinemsg.TestOfflineMessageDeliveryAfterSmResumptionTimeout]

2022-07-15 22:52:04 | ------------------------------------

2022-07-15 22:52:04 | [Mutex] waiting for: [message:c82fab67-45d2-49ef-a09f-b7c9d4703186]

2022-07-15 22:52:04 | [Mutex] received everything.

2022-07-15 22:52:04 |


===== simulation of connection failure


2022-07-15 22:52:04 |


===== sending dummy message so client will discover it is disconnected (workaround)


2022-07-15 22:52:04 |


===== sending message to look for


2022-07-15 22:52:05 |


===== reconnecting client (resumption of stream or binding using same resource)


2022-07-15 22:52:05 |


===== broadcasting presence


2022-07-15 22:52:05 | [Mutex] waiting for: [message:582f2ed0-8e54-4c55-8b52-ed6b33b95ec4]

2022-07-15 22:52:05 | [Mutex] received everything.

2022-07-15 22:52:05 | [Mutex] isItemNotified: message:582f2ed0-8e54-4c55-8b52-ed6b33b95ec4 :: true

testMessageDeliveryReliabilityWithoutResumptionAndWithFullJidAndDelay 3.306s
2022-07-15 22:52:06 |

2022-07-15 22:52:06 | null / [TestClass name=class tigase.tests.server.offlinemsg.TestOfflineMessageDeliveryAfterSmResumptionTimeout]

2022-07-15 22:52:06 | ------------------------------------

2022-07-15 22:52:06 | [Mutex] waiting for: [message:aeda89df-4b07-4088-a499-8843674d25d1]

2022-07-15 22:52:06 | [Mutex] received everything.

2022-07-15 22:52:06 |


===== simulation of connection failure


2022-07-15 22:52:06 |


===== sending dummy message so client will discover it is disconnected (workaround)


2022-07-15 22:52:06 |


===== sending message to look for


2022-07-15 22:52:07 |


===== reconnecting client (resumption of stream or binding using same resource)


2022-07-15 22:52:09 |


===== broadcasting presence


2022-07-15 22:52:09 | [Mutex] received everything.

2022-07-15 22:52:09 | [Mutex] isItemNotified: message:d3c8bcdc-6c04-41ab-952b-7c4132980e24 :: true

testMessageDeliveryReliabilityWithoutResumptionAndWithoutFullJid 1.381s
2022-07-15 22:52:10 |

2022-07-15 22:52:10 | null / [TestClass name=class tigase.tests.server.offlinemsg.TestOfflineMessageDeliveryAfterSmResumptionTimeout]

2022-07-15 22:52:10 | ------------------------------------

2022-07-15 22:52:10 | [Mutex] waiting for: [message:e26e57f7-a5d4-46a7-9f4b-859473c707ea]

2022-07-15 22:52:10 | [Mutex] received everything.

2022-07-15 22:52:10 |


===== simulation of connection failure


2022-07-15 22:52:10 |


===== sending dummy message so client will discover it is disconnected (workaround)


2022-07-15 22:52:10 |


===== sending message to look for


2022-07-15 22:52:11 |


===== reconnecting client (resumption of stream or binding using same resource)


2022-07-15 22:52:11 |


===== broadcasting presence


2022-07-15 22:52:11 | [Mutex] waiting for: [message:87d7e326-8a89-44ca-833d-c947b9da9d08]

2022-07-15 22:52:11 | [Mutex] waiting for: [message:87d7e326-8a89-44ca-833d-c947b9da9d08]

2022-07-15 22:52:11 | [Mutex] received everything.

2022-07-15 22:52:11 | [Mutex] isItemNotified: message:87d7e326-8a89-44ca-833d-c947b9da9d08 :: true

testMessageDeliveryReliabilityWithoutResumptionAndWithoutFullJidAndDelay 3.319s
2022-07-15 22:52:12 |

2022-07-15 22:52:12 | null / [TestClass name=class tigase.tests.server.offlinemsg.TestOfflineMessageDeliveryAfterSmResumptionTimeout]

2022-07-15 22:52:12 | ------------------------------------

2022-07-15 22:52:12 | [Mutex] waiting for: [message:a57b71b4-3aa1-42c6-b79d-9de08cb88590]

2022-07-15 22:52:12 | [Mutex] received everything.

2022-07-15 22:52:12 |


===== simulation of connection failure


2022-07-15 22:52:12 |


===== sending dummy message so client will discover it is disconnected (workaround)


2022-07-15 22:52:12 |


===== sending message to look for


2022-07-15 22:52:13 |


===== reconnecting client (resumption of stream or binding using same resource)


2022-07-15 22:52:15 |


===== broadcasting presence


2022-07-15 22:52:15 | [Mutex] waiting for: [message:d132eeb1-bb25-4e7a-9c8f-4223397ffa61]

2022-07-15 22:52:15 | [Mutex] waiting for: [message:d132eeb1-bb25-4e7a-9c8f-4223397ffa61]

2022-07-15 22:52:15 | [Mutex] received everything.

2022-07-15 22:52:15 | [Mutex] isItemNotified: message:d132eeb1-bb25-4e7a-9c8f-4223397ffa61 :: true